Output f66df21f16bb2480395e44ac6b2907386cee0870b5ee86efd231fce1c3834b45:210
- value
- 5191994
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83a390a4e32f3dda61a57c9aadeb16646dd463a2 OP_EQUAL
- address
- 3Dh4PNRDqEpmtTtDgJEK6E37aeXXdDZo7n
- transaction
- f66df21f16bb2480395e44ac6b2907386cee0870b5ee86efd231fce1c3834b45
- confirmations
- 320597
- spent
- true